São Roque de Minas

Towns · South America › Brazil › Minas Gerais › São Roque de Minas › São Roque de Minas

A small town that exists as the front door to Serra da Canastra, and worth staying in rather than passing through. The park is the reason - the big waterfall where the São Francisco comes off the top of the chapada (plateau), and then the chapada itself, which is grass, rock and sky for as far as you can see with nothing built on any of it. The best bit for me was not the famous waterfall but the stretches where the river runs flat over bare rock shelves and steps down in a dozen small falls at once. Take a car you do not mind rattling, fill up before you go in, and eat in town afterwards - I had a bowl of feijão with torresmo (pork crackling) that was exactly right after a day in the wind.
